Handover — Pooler duty, Thornquist stack

Taking over from me on the Bramblewire connection pooler: we capped max connections at 40 per replica after Tuesday's saturation event, and idle timeout is now 90 seconds. Watch the Fenwick dashboard for checkout latency; if it climbs past 200ms, recycle the pool before restarting the primary. The pooler admin console is sealed, so you'll need the recovery passphrase, which is written just below.

unlock words, hahaf-fajeg: quenmir-belius

## Building Access — Spares Room (Hullbrook Annex)

Contractors: the spare hardware room is down the east corridor on the ground floor, third door on the left. Sign in at the front desk first and grab a visitor lanyard. Anything you take out, jot it in the blue logbook — yes, even the little stuff. The door self-locks, so don't wedge it. To get in, punch in the code below.

staff pass of hagug-taguf = bdg-HJ-9

## Contrast Audit — Plugin Authors

All Lanternkit plugins must pass the Huewatch contrast audit before listing. Run the audit locally against every theme variant you ship. Failures on body text or interactive controls block publication; decorative elements generate warnings only. Do not override computed contrast ratios in plugin CSS — the marketplace re-checks at submission. If your plugin injects custom palettes, register them so Huewatch can evaluate them. The audit reads its thresholds and scan scope from the configuration values below.

settings of fahag-haduf:
[ulaox]
port = 8443
region = south-2
host = ulaox.lumiccorp.internal
timeout_ms = 500
retries = 8

## Deployment — Scanbramble Barcode Integration

External plugin authors deploying the Scanbramble scanner bridge should target the hosted gateway rather than embedding the decoder directly; this keeps symbology updates out of your release cycle. Deploy your plugin bundle to the partner slot, then register the decode callback during activation. Note that camera permissions must be declared in your manifest, and the bridge rejects unsigned bundles. The gateway expects your deployment to supply the following configuration values.

service settings:
[druix]
host = druix.zemvargrid.example
user = druix_svc
database = druix_prod